#1 Laminates can be decoratively finished.
Laminates, such as Formica, can be faux finished in any pattern or texture.
It can be made to look like an exotic wood, metal or antique as well as hand-
painted. The new finish is extremely durable, and of course can change the
complexion of a room dramatically.
#2 Metal can appear to be wood.
Metal doors and windows can be finished to look like a babinga or
zebrawood. The look of a hotel entrance was dramatically warmed up by going
from black metal to a red mahogany (please see photos of Homewood Suites by
Hilton). The finish holds up to luggage carts bumping around, coat zippers
going by and the elements.
#3 A plain door can have the look of hand-carved art.
By employing a raised stencil technique, a plain door can look hand-carved.
The doors can then be antiqued with a strie, for a custom, durable and
elegant look, at a fraction of what it would cost to carve the doors.
#4 Wooden spindles can be made to look like metal.
Why not take the painted spindles that everyone has in their home staircase,
and make them special. Choose from antique bronze, brass, stainless or
verdigris, or a combination for a richer look.
#5 Walls can be customized to match any fabric.
A custom stencil can be cut to match or compliment your fabric. The pattern
can then be used to make a whispering statement by softly appearing, laced in
and out of a faux finish such as the luminous Lusterstone, or a damask. A
one-of-a-kind room can be achieved with creativity and expertise.
